You can easily get from Salzburg to Berchtesgaden on your own using public transportation. You can take the Watzmann Express bus, RVO 840, from in front of the Salzburg Hbf. A Tagesticket, all day pass, costs 9,50€/adult and covers the bus round trip from Salzburg to Berchtesgaden and back, plus free use of all the regular buses in Berchtesgaden. The last bus back to Berchtesgaden leaves at about 6 PM, so if you want to stay later, take the trains via Freilassing. The last train leaves Berchtesgaden Hbf for Salburg around 10 PM. A Bayern-Ticet, 26€ for two, 38€ for five, covers the round trip train and all the regular buses in Salzburg. As for Sound of Music, most of the inside scenes in the movie were shot on sound stages in Hollywood. Many outside scenes were on temporary sets, long gone. The tours will show you places that weren't actually in the movie but tell you they were. Save your money. There is one direct bus from Hallbergmoos to Freising. You can also take the S-Bahn to the airport and a bus from there to Freising. You can find schedules on the MVV website.

I also really enjoyed Bob's SOM tour and recommend it. I found our guide to be honest about what was in the movie and what wasn't. Besides being a big SOM fan, I thought the tour was a great way to get out into the countryside since I wasn't going to be driving myself. It was great being picked up right at m hotel. Drop off after the tour was not at the hotel, though, so be aware of that if you take it. We saw some beautiful scenery in addition to the SOM sites. I did book the tour ahead of time, and the tour was fully booked with 8 people in the van. I did find Berchtesgaden very easy to get to on the public bus as described in a previous post.

For the Panorama SOM tour, I would probably make reservations when you get there. We did the tour on Christmas day, 2011, making reservations that morning for the afternoon tour. The bus was completely full. I have enjoyed the tour three times since 1970 (also in 1987 and 2011)). There are also many locations in the old city which the tour doesn't see. I would view the movie again before you go so you can recognize them.
